kalilinuxrpm找不到命令

不及物动词 其他 94

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Kalilinuxrpm找不到命令的问题可能是由于以下几个原因导致的:

    1.未正确安装Kali Linux:如果未正确安装Kali Linux操作系统,可能会导致系统中缺少一些必要的软件包和命令。请确保你已正确地安装了Kali Linux,并且操作系统是最新版本。

    2.未正确设置环境变量:有时候,即使你已经正确安装了Kali Linux,但在使用某个命令时仍然找不到,可能是因为系统环境变量没有设置正确。你可以通过编辑`~/.bashrc`文件来添加正确的环境变量,并执行`source ~/.bashrc`使之生效。

    3.命令拼写错误:有时候我们可能会将命令拼写错误,导致系统无法识别该命令。请仔细检查你输入的命令是否拼写正确。

    4.未安装相应的软件包:如果你在Kali Linux中执行的命令需要特定的软件包支持,但你尚未安装这些软件包,则会导致找不到命令的错误。在执行某个命令之前,先确保你已经安装了所需的软件包。

    5.网络连接问题:有时候Kali Linux无法连接到网络,可能会导致无法下载或更新软件包。在使用Kali Linux之前,请确保你的网络连接是正常的。

    总之,如果Kalilinuxrpm找不到命令,你可以尝试检查系统的安装情况、环境变量设置、命令拼写、软件包安装以及网络连接等方面的问题,以找到解决该问题的方法。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    问题:为什么在Kali Linux中找不到”rpm”命令?

    1. Kali Linux是基于Debian的发行版:Kali Linux是一个以安全测试为目标的Linux发行版,它基于Debian系统,并针对渗透测试和网络安全方面进行了特定的配置。然而,Debian和它的衍生版(如Ubuntu)使用的是dpkg包管理系统,而不是rpm包管理系统。因此,在Kali Linux中默认情况下是不提供rpm命令的。

    2. 用apt-get代替:在Debian系统中,apt-get命令用于管理软件包。与rpm类似,它可以用于安装、升级和删除软件包。因此,当在Kali Linux中需要使用rpm命令时,可以尝试使用apt-get命令来代替。

    例如,要安装一个rpm包,可以使用以下命令:
    “`
    sudo apt-get install alien
    “`
    然后使用alien命令将rpm包转换为deb包:
    “`
    sudo alien -d package.rpm
    “`
    最后,使用dpkg命令安装生成的deb包:
    “`
    sudo dpkg -i package.deb
    “`

    3. 使用alien工具:在Kali Linux中,可以使用alien工具将rpm包转换为可以在dpkg系统中使用的deb包。安装alien工具的命令为:
    “`
    sudo apt-get install alien
    “`

    安装完成后,可以使用以下命令将rpm包转换为deb包:
    “`
    sudo alien -d package.rpm
    “`
    然后使用dpkg命令安装生成的deb包:
    “`
    sudo dpkg -i package.deb
    “`

    4. 使用其他工具:除了使用alien工具进行转换外,还可以尝试使用其他工具来管理rpm包。例如,可以安装rpm包管理器,并使用其命令行界面来处理rpm包。可供选择的一些rpm包管理器包括yum和dnf。执行以下命令安装其中一个工具:
    “`
    sudo apt-get install yum
    “`
    或者
    “`
    sudo apt-get install dnf
    “`

    5. 注意系统兼容性:需要注意的是,尽管可以使用alien工具将rpm包转换为deb包,但并不是所有的rpm包都能正常工作在Debian系统上。有些软件可能具有依赖性或与系统环境不兼容的问题。在安装任何rpm包之前,最好先查看软件的文档或支持论坛,确保软件可以在Debian系统上运行。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    问题分析
    当在Kali Linux中使用”rpm”命令时,可能会出现”kalilinuxrpm找不到命令”的错误。这是因为在Kali Linux中,默认安装的软件包管理器不是”rpm”,而是”dpkg”。 “rpm”命令主要用于基于Red Hat的Linux发行版,而”dpkg”命令则是适用于Debian系列的Linux发行版,如Ubuntu和Kali Linux。

    解决方案
    要解决”kalilinuxrpm找不到命令”错误,您可以使用以下方法之一:

    方法1:使用dpkg命令代替rpm命令
    在Kali Linux中,可以使用”dpkg”命令来代替”rpm”命令。下面是一些常用的”dpkg”命令示例:

    1. 安装deb软件包:
    “`
    sudo dpkg -i package-name.deb
    “`

    2. 卸载软件包:
    “`
    sudo dpkg -r package-name
    “`

    3. 列出已安装的软件包:
    “`
    dpkg -l
    “`

    4. 搜索软件包是否已安装:
    “`
    dpkg -l | grep package-name
    “`

    方法2:使用apt命令或aptitude命令
    Kali Linux中的apt命令是基于Debian的系统中常用的软件包管理工具,它与”dpkg”命令一起使用。您可以使用以下示例命令来代替”rpm”命令:

    1. 搜索软件包:
    “`
    apt search package-name
    “`

    2. 安装软件包:
    “`
    sudo apt install package-name
    “`

    3. 更新软件包列表:
    “`
    sudo apt update
    “`

    4. 升级已安装的软件包:
    “`
    sudo apt upgrade
    “`

    注意:需要使用sudo命令来获得管理员权限进行执行。

    方法3:在Kali Linux中安装rpm包管理器
    如果您确实需要在Kali Linux中使用”rpm”命令,可以尝试安装并使用”rpm”包管理器。以下是在Kali Linux中安装”rpm”包管理器的步骤:

    1. 打开终端并使用以下命令更新软件包列表:
    “`
    sudo apt update
    “`

    2. 安装”rpm”包管理器:
    “`
    sudo apt install rpm
    “`

    3. 安装完成后,您可以尝试使用”rpm”命令来管理RPM软件包。

    综上所述,当在Kali Linux中遇到”kalilinuxrpm找不到命令”错误时,可以使用”dpkg”命令或”apt”命令来代替”rpm”命令,并且还可以选择在Kali Linux中安装”rpm”包管理器。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部